    In addition, the fanbois are shouting that IT'S ONLY THE BETA when the game goes live in 5 weeks and gold in less than that. If you complain about the graphics they yell that you have a crappy computer (for the record, my 3 or 4 year old XP box still runs every game I install at the absolute max settings).

    Combat animations suck, in SWTOR my trooper turns to keep her rifle pointed at the target if she or it moves while shooting, in TSW the gunfire animation shoots sideways out of the barrel if the target is to the side. For an autocombat game it is really crude. Skin textures seem off, uneven and blotchy. Character appearance customization is limited, there seems to be only one body type, though you have a lot of eye/eyebrow/nose/lip options for the face. Supposedly character customization will be expanded.

    Clothing textures are good, though, I like my bellbottom jeans.

    I was really interested in the setting as I have been a conspiracy fan since I read the Illuminatus trilogy so I am going to go deeper and see more of the game, I keep hearing that the environments are really well done and visually compelling.
